How This Simple Shortcut Actually Works
A Windows file path shortcut isn’t a magic button—it’s a direct link built into the File Explorer that points quickly to frequently accessed folders like Documents, Downloads, or Backups. By creating a shortcut to these key locations and storing it in the taskbar or desktop, users eliminate the need to navigate through layers of folders manually. This simple act saves precious seconds when time is tight. Common Questions People Ask About the Shortcut
Q: What exactly is a Windows file path shortcut, and why does it matter?
A: It’s a shortcut that directs toward a specific folder at a designated drive path, minimizing repeated navigating. Its power lies in speed—reaching vital files or documents with one click instead of navigating deep menus. This small boost improves workflow reliability across devices.
Q: Is this feature safe and widely available?
A: Yes. Built into all modern Windows versions, it works without downloads or technical risk. Accessibility and simplicity are part of its design.
Q: Will using a shortcut fix system crashes or software bugs?
A: Not directly—they address navigation, not system errors. But by saving critical resources and minimizing user uncertainty, it creates a buffer against preventable setbacks.

Q: How do I create one without technical help?
A: Open File Explorer, find your target folder, right-click and “Create shortcut,” then pin it. Most users master this in under a minute.
